What Is a Knowledge Base
A knowledge base is a self-service library of information about a product, service, topic, or organization. It stores answers, instructions, troubleshooting guides, and documentation in a searchable format that users can access without human assistance.
The core purpose? Reduce friction between questions and answers.
Knowledge bases come in two main flavors. Internal knowledge bases serve employees—think onboarding guides, IT procedures, HR policies, and tribal knowledge that usually lives in someone's head. External knowledge bases serve customers and the public—product documentation, FAQs, how-to articles, and troubleshooting resources.
Some organizations maintain both. Others blend them with permission controls that show different content to different audiences.
The self-service focus matters most. Unlike a traditional document repository where you might need to know what you're looking for, a knowledge base anticipates questions and structures content around user needs. Someone searching "reset password" should land on clear instructions, not a 40-page security policy PDF.
How Knowledge Bases Work
At the architectural level, knowledge bases combine three layers: content storage, organization logic, and a presentation interface.
Content storage is straightforward—articles, media files, attachments live in a database. But organization logic separates good knowledge bases from bad ones. This layer includes taxonomy (categories, tags, hierarchies), metadata (article status, author, last update), and relationships between articles (related content, prerequisites, follow-up reading).
The presentation interface is what users see: the search bar, navigation menus, article pages, and feedback mechanisms.
Here's the typical flow. Content creators (support agents, technical writers, subject-matter experts) draft articles in an editor. They assign categories, add tags, and optimize for search terms people actually use. An approval workflow might route articles through review before publication.
Once published, users access content through search or browsing. Search functionality varies wildly—basic keyword matching on the low end, natural language processing and AI-powered suggestions on the high end. The pattern I see most often is organizations underestimating how much search quality affects adoption.

User access patterns reveal what's working. Analytics track search terms, article views, time on page, and user feedback (helpful/not helpful votes). Smart teams review this data monthly and update content accordingly.
Key Components of Knowledge Base Systems
Every functional knowledge base includes these elements:
Articles are the core unit. Each article addresses one topic, question, or task. Good articles follow a consistent structure—title, summary, step-by-step instructions or explanation, related links. Bad articles try to cover too much or assume too much prior knowledge.
Categories and tags organize content into browsable hierarchies. Categories are broad (Billing, Technical Support, Getting Started). Tags are specific (invoice, PDF export, API). Users might browse categories or filter by tags.
Search makes or breaks the experience. Basic search scans article titles and body text. Better search includes autocomplete, spelling correction, synonym matching, and result ranking based on relevance and popularity. The best systems learn from user behavior—if people search "can't log in" and consistently click the "Password Reset" article, that article should rank higher for similar queries.
Analytics and reporting show what's working. Which articles get the most views? Which searches return zero results? Where do users give negative feedback? This data drives content strategy.
User permissions control who sees what. External knowledge bases might be fully public or require login. Internal knowledge bases often segment by department, role, or clearance level. A sales rep doesn't need access to engineering runbooks.
Knowledge Base vs Other Content Management Solutions
The content management landscape is crowded. Knowledge bases overlap with several other solution types, but they're not interchangeable.
Let's clarify the distinctions:
A content management system (CMS) manages website content—pages, blog posts, media, navigation. Think WordPress, Drupal, or a headless CMS like Contentful. CMS platforms excel at publishing marketing content, managing multi-page websites, and handling complex page layouts. A web content management system specifically focuses on delivering web experiences with features like A/B testing, personalization, and multi-channel publishing.
Knowledge bases are specialized CMS tools optimized for self-service documentation. You could build a knowledge base on a general-purpose CMS, but you'd lose purpose-built features like advanced search, article versioning, and feedback loops.
Document management platforms organize files—contracts, spreadsheets, presentations, PDFs. They focus on storage, version control, and retrieval of documents. Collaboration features, audit trails, and retention policies matter here.
Knowledge bases transform information into digestible articles, not just store files. You might link to documents from knowledge base articles, but the knowledge base provides context and guidance around those documents.
Enterprise content management software (ECM software) is the enterprise-grade version of document management. ECM systems handle massive volumes of content across an organization, often integrating records management, workflow automation, and compliance features. They're built for regulated industries where document lifecycle management is critical.
A CMS intranet combines content management with collaboration tools—employee directories, news feeds, team spaces, social features. Intranets are about communication and culture as much as information storage.
Knowledge bases can live inside an intranet, but they serve a different function. Intranets broadcast information and foster connection. Knowledge bases answer specific questions.
Intelligent document processing and document intelligence tools use AI to extract, classify, and analyze information from unstructured documents. Think OCR on steroids—reading invoices, processing forms, extracting data from contracts.
These technologies can feed knowledge bases (by converting legacy documents into structured articles) but they're not knowledge bases themselves. They're preprocessing tools.
| Solution Type | Primary Use Case | Best For | Key Features | Typical Users |
| Knowledge Base | Self-service Q&A and documentation | Customer support, employee onboarding, troubleshooting | Article management, search optimization, feedback, analytics | Support teams, customers, employees |
| Content Management System (CMS) | Website and marketing content | Public-facing websites, blogs, landing pages | Page builder, media library, SEO tools, templates | Marketing, web teams |
| Document Management Platform | File storage and organization | Contracts, policies, spreadsheets, presentations | Version control, permissions, metadata, search | All departments |
| Enterprise Content Management (ECM) | Enterprise-scale content governance | Regulated industries, large organizations | Records management, compliance, workflow, retention | Legal, compliance, IT |
| CMS Intranet | Internal communication and collaboration | Company news, team collaboration, employee engagement | Social features, directories, dashboards, announcements | All employees |
| Intelligent Document Processing | Automated data extraction from documents | Invoice processing, form digitization, data migration | OCR, AI classification, data extraction, validation | Finance, operations, IT |
The simpler option usually wins here. If your primary goal is answering user questions at scale, start with a knowledge base. If you need broader content governance or complex workflows, ECM or document management platforms make sense. Many organizations use multiple tools—a knowledge base for support, a CMS for the website, and document management for internal files.
Benefits of Implementing a Knowledge Base
The business case for a knowledge base rests on measurable outcomes.
Reduced support tickets. Every question answered by an article is a ticket your team doesn't handle. Organizations typically see 20–40% reductions in support volume within six months of launching a well-structured knowledge base. That's not just cost savings—it's faster resolution for users who prefer self-service.
Faster onboarding. New employees and customers face a learning curve. A searchable knowledge base flattens it. Instead of waiting for training sessions or bothering colleagues, people find answers immediately. Onboarding time drops, productivity ramps faster.
Improved customer satisfaction. Instant answers beat waiting for email responses. A 2025 customer experience study found that 73% of customers prefer self-service for simple issues. When your knowledge base actually works, satisfaction scores rise.
Knowledge retention. Employees leave. Consultants finish projects. Institutional knowledge evaporates. A knowledge base captures expertise before it walks out the door. Document processes, decisions, and troubleshooting steps while the people who know them are still around.
Scalability. You can't hire support staff fast enough to match exponential growth. But you can scale a knowledge base. Write an article once, serve it to thousands (or millions) of users. That's leverage.
There's a less obvious benefit too: knowledge bases surface gaps. When you see the same unanswered search queries repeatedly, that's product feedback. Maybe your interface is confusing. Maybe a feature needs better documentation. Maybe customers want something you don't offer yet.

How to Choose a Knowledge Base Platform
Choosing the wrong platform is expensive—not just in licensing costs, but in migration pain and adoption failure down the road.
Start with requirements gathering. Who will use this knowledge base? Internal teams, customers, or both? How many articles do you expect to publish in year one? Year three? What systems need to integrate (CRM, help desk, chat, CMS)? What's your budget—not just for software, but for implementation and ongoing content creation?
Don't skip the stakeholder interviews. Talk to support agents, technical writers, IT, and actual end users. Their needs differ.
Feature evaluation comes next. Core features to assess:
- Editor experience: Can non-technical people create and update articles easily? Is there a WYSIWYG editor? Markdown support? Media handling?
- Search quality: Test it. Enter vague queries, misspellings, and natural language questions. How good are the results?
- Organization tools: Categories, tags, article relationships, content reuse (snippets, templates).
- Analytics: What metrics are tracked? Can you export data? Are there dashboards or just raw logs?
- Permissions and access control: Can you segment content by audience? Role-based permissions? SSO support?
- Customization: Can you match your brand? Customize layouts? Add custom fields or metadata?
- Mobile experience: Is there a responsive design? A mobile app?
- Multilingual support: If you serve global audiences, can the platform handle multiple languages and translations?
Integration needs matter more than most teams realize. Your knowledge base shouldn't be an island. Common integrations:
- Help desk software (Zendesk, Freshdesk, ServiceNow) to suggest articles to agents or embed help widgets
- CRM systems to personalize content based on customer data
- Chat platforms (Slack, Microsoft Teams) to surface articles in conversations
- Analytics tools (Google Analytics, Mixpanel) for deeper usage insights
- SSO providers (Okta, Azure AD) for seamless authentication
If a platform doesn't integrate natively, check for APIs and webhooks. You'll need developer resources to build custom integrations.
User experience considerations separate platforms that get adopted from those that get abandoned. Test the platform from an end-user perspective. How many clicks to find a common answer? Is the interface cluttered or clean? Does search autocomplete feel helpful or annoying?
Run a pilot with a small group before full rollout. Real usage reveals problems no demo will show you.
Vendor comparison should include:
- Pricing model (per user, per article, flat rate, usage-based)
- Support quality (response times, knowledge of their own product, community forums)
- Roadmap and update frequency (is the product actively developed?)
- Customer references (talk to organizations similar to yours)
- Contract terms (lock-in periods, data export options, termination clauses)
One more thing: ask about content migration tools. If you're moving from an existing system, bulk import and format conversion can save weeks of manual work.
Common Knowledge Base Implementation Mistakes
Even good platforms fail when implementation goes wrong. Here are the mistakes I see repeatedly:
Poor content structure. Teams dump existing documentation into the knowledge base without rethinking organization. They mirror their internal org chart instead of user mental models. Result: users can't find anything.
Fix: Structure content around user questions and tasks, not departments. Use card sorting exercises with real users to build intuitive categories.
Lack of governance. No one owns the knowledge base. Articles get outdated. Duplicate content proliferates. Quality declines.
Fix: Assign clear ownership—both overall (a knowledge manager or documentation lead) and per article (subject-matter experts). Establish review cycles. Archive or update stale content.
Inadequate search optimization. Articles use internal jargon instead of terms users actually search. Titles are vague. No one monitors search analytics.
Fix: Research how users describe problems. Use those words in titles, headings, and first paragraphs. Review "no results" searches monthly and create content to fill gaps.

Ignoring user feedback. The platform collects helpful/not helpful votes, but no one acts on them. Articles with 80% "not helpful" ratings stay published for months.
Fix: Triage negative feedback weekly. Sometimes the article is fine but titled wrong. Sometimes it's outdated. Sometimes it's missing critical steps. Respond and improve.
Insufficient training. Content creators don't know how to write good articles. They treat the knowledge base like a document dump. Users don't know the knowledge base exists.
Fix: Train content creators on knowledge base best practices—writing for scanability, using screenshots, structuring step-by-step instructions. Promote the knowledge base everywhere users might look for help—website footer, support emails, chat widgets, in-app help buttons.
Another common trap: perfectionism. Teams delay launch until they have 500 polished articles. By the time they publish, half the content is outdated.
Better approach: Launch with 50 high-quality articles covering the most common questions. Add more iteratively based on actual usage and support ticket trends.
Organizations often treat knowledge bases as a content problem when it's really a cultural problem. The technology is easy. Getting people to document what they know, keep it current, and actually use it instead of just asking a colleague—that's the hard part. The most successful implementations I've seen start with executive sponsorship and clear incentives for contribution.
